Cevap: .tara badnick
Guzel soru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
basa donuyorum.
ilk verdigin kod
alias -l bn var %s 1 | while (%s <= $lines(badnick.txt)) { if $+(*,$read(badnick.txt,%s),*) iswm $2 { hinc -m bn nk 1 | ban -k $1 $2 2 sebeb. | break } | inc %s }
on *:text:.tara badnick*:#: if $nick !isop $chan { msg $chan Bu komutu kullanman için biraz daha büyümen gerek. | halt } | { $iif($hget(bn),hfree bn) | msg # Badnick taraması başlatıldı. | var %1 1 | while (%1 <= $nick(#,0)) { bn # $nick(#,%1) | inc %1 } | msg # Toplam $+($chr(40),$iif(!$hget(bn,nk),0,$hget(bn,nk)),$ch r(41)) badnick atıldı. }
Sonra kulanici listesindeki badnickler icin istemistim:
badnick:*****!*@*
badnick:*lez*!*@*
badnick:*gay*!*@*
koruma:*tugay*!*@*
koruma:*turgay*!*@*
yukarda ilk verdigin koda o sorun yok badnick taramasi baslatildi bulamayinca toplam bilmem kac badnick bulundu ve atildi diyorya
en son verdigin kod guzelde bole olmasini istiyorum (bad nick taramasi baslatildi, toplam badnick bulundu atildi) falan filan
Umarim anlatabilmisim
__________________ Herkes bir, İş için yaratılmıştır. |